Course promise
This is the protocol course for chip engineers. It teaches how to read protocol behavior from waveforms, logs, counters, VIP failures, firmware setup, and silicon symptoms.
Protocol fundamentals before protocol names.
AMBA, coherence, memory, PCIe/CXL, peripherals, and high-speed I/O.
Verification, compliance, debug, and interview practice.
Every topic follows metric -> layer -> contract -> artifact -> fix.
